How It Works:
- Select a Photo: Choose from one of the 30 captivating photos that resonate with your students, or select any picture that aligns with the fine motor manipulatives you have, ensuring it complements the theme.
- Print and Laminate: Print your chosen picture using a color printer, then laminate it for durability and repeated use.
- Gather Fine Motor Materials: Collect fine motor tools and materials that match the theme of your photo and are suitable for your students’ skill levels.
- Organize and Store: Place the main picture in a large Ziploc bag. Sort the smaller manipulative pieces into smaller Ziploc bags – use multiple bags if offering different options for the same picture.
- Plan the Activity: Decide how the students will interact with the materials. Place the manipulative items and instructions (if any) inside the large bag with the main picture. Your therapy or learning center is now portable, organized, and ready for use.
- Classroom Integration (Optional): If intended for classroom centers, include tailored instructions for the activity to facilitate group engagement.
